Governor of Central Java (Central Java) Ganjar Pranowo was in the public spotlight after he was promoted by the PDI-Perjuangan to run as a Presidential Candidate (Capres) in 2024. Of course, Ganjar was not chosen without reason, given the many achievements Ganjar made while leading Central Java.

Even though his performance has received a lot of criticism and satire through his social media accounts, Ganjar Pranowo has a track record that has been able to bring Central Java to a number of recent awards, Central Java won an award from the Republic of Indonesia’s National Development Planning Agency (Bappenas), namely the Regional Development Award ( PDD) 2023, in the category of the best planning and achievement at the provincial level.

In this category, Central Java was able to get the first position. Central Java also won an award in a special category, namely the province that started the initial circular initiation. Apart from the province, a number of districts/cities in Central Java were also able to win awards from Bappenas.

Temanggung Regency ranks first in the category of best planning and achievement at the district level. Meanwhile, the best planning and achievement category at the city level was also won by a region in Central Java, namely Semarang City which was in third place.

Ganjar said he was proud because several awards had been won in so many years, this shows an indication of ongoing bureaucratic reform, ASNs who are starting to improve themselves, and are able to innovate and then show their best performance.

Apart from regional development, Central Java has also received awards in other fields. One of them is Central Java, which has received an award as the best performing province at the national level. The award is based on the 2022 Regional Government Implementation Report (LPPD).

The award was given by the Minister of Home Affairs Tito Karnavian to Ganjar Pranowo during the Commemoration of the XXVII Regional Autonomy Day in Makassar City, South Sulawesi on Saturday 29 April 2023.

In addition, Central Java also won an award in the public information disclosure sector from the Central Information Commission. The Coordinating Minister for Politics, Law and Security (Menko Polhukam) Mahfud MD handed over the award to Central Java Governor Ganjar Pranowo on Wednesday 14 December 2022.

It is known, Central Java gets a score of 99.95 percent which makes it in the first position in terms of public information disclosure. Meanwhile, this award is the fifth award won by Central Java in the topic of information disclosure.

Previously, in 2018, Central Java won first place in terms of information disclosure. Then, in 2019, 2020 and 2021, Central Java is labeled as the most informative province.

It is noted that Ganjar has brought Central Java to win 30 awards in the past year. Ganjar also admitted that the award he received was the result of the hard work of friends in the Central Java Provincial Government and the Regent/Mayor, as well as all the people of Central Java.

During 2022, for example, Central Java received three awards from BAZNAS RI, namely as Governor Supporting the Indonesian Zakat Movement, Province with the best coordination of zakat management BAZNAS RI, Province/District/City with the best zakat collection innovation.

There is also the 2021 People’s Business Credit (KUR) best award from the Coordinating Ministry for Economic Affairs. The Coordinating Minister for the Economy Airlangga Hartarto gave an award to the Governor of Central Java Ganjar Pranowo because Central Java managed to get the best score from 17 other provinces and made various people’s business credit programs by collaborating with the participation of various parties.

Then, Central Java also received an award from the Dog Meat-Free Indonesia Coalition for its seriousness in supporting the dog meat-free campaign in Central Java Province.     

The Indonesian Journalists Association (PWI) gave an award to Ganjar Pranowo for his dedication in improving the ability of journalists through the Journalist Competency Test (UKW) which is routinely held in Central Java.

Subsequently received the 11th BPK RI WTP Opinion award and the government’s internal control system award from BPKP. Then, received the Green Leadership Nirwasita Tantra 2021 award from the Ministry of Environment and Forestry (KLHK).

Meanwhile, Ganjar also succeeded in making Central Java Province the most innovative province by the Ministry of Home Affairs in the framework of the 2022 Innovative Government Award (IGA).
